General Information

Title: Nimm von uns, Herr, du treuer Gott, BWV 101
Composer: Johann Sebastian Bach
Lyricist:

Number of voices: 4vv   Voicing: SATB
Genre: SacredCantata

Language: German
Instruments: Orchestra: flute, 2 oboes, oboe da caccia/taille, cornett, 3 trombones, strings, continuo

First published: 1876 in Bach-Gesellschaft Ausgabe, Band 23
Opus: BWV 101, 7 movements
Description: First performed 13 August 1724, the 10th Sunday after Trinity. In the Roman calendar(s) the Gospel of the cleansing of the temple is read on Pentecost IX or Lent 3 B
